
Sacramento residents can anticipate a stretch of particularly hot days ahead, with the National Weather Service (NWS) reporting clear skies and climbing temperatures. According to the latest Sacramento Weather Forecast, today's high is expected to nearly hit triple digits at a sunny 99 degrees with slight winds picking up in the afternoon.
Tonight's forecast remains clear, paving the way for a low around 62 degrees. This pattern of sunny days and clear nights is set to continue throughout the week. Of note, Tuesday's temperature will see a minor drop with a high near 95 degrees. Gusty conditions are possible, as the winds on Tuesday night could include gusts as high as 18 mph.
Midweek weather appears to give local residents some respite from the heat, albeit slight. Wednesday: "Sunny, with a high near 91," as stated by the NWS. The wind will continue to play its part, coming from the south southwest at around 7 mph.
The NWS forecasts persist with the sunny trend into the weekend. Thursday and Friday are expected to remain clear during the day and night, with highs comfortably stationed in the low 90s. Saturday brings a promise of the week's coolest day, with the high dipping slightly to near 89 degrees, while Sunday’s high edges down further to 88.
